Rain Day Notices

  • In the event of significant rain, storm or wind warning, the Farmers’ Market may be may be moved indoors to Civic Square Atrium or cancelled.  Connect with the Coaldale Chamber of Commerce Facebook page for up-to-date details concerning inclement weather notices.

The Coaldale Farmers’ Market will be open from 3:00 pm to 8:00 pm for shoppers. Vendors can set up early, starting at noon. All vendors must be open for business during hours of operation.

Fundraising Opportunities

For Clubs and Non-Profits

Supporting Local Groups

The Coaldale Farmers’ Market is proud to support local clubs and non-profit organizations! If your group is looking for a fun and community-focused way to fundraise, consider running the Market Concession for a day.

 

Clubs can apply for a specific market date to sell light concession items and raise funds for their programs or upcoming events.

  • FREE – Vendor fee will NOT be applied.
  • The concession space includes access to a fridge, power, water, and a sink.
  • Please bring your own supplies — the space is minimally stocked.
  • No on-site cooking is permitted, but plug-in roasters and small appliances are allowed.

Application Proccess

  • Groups interested in applying for concession will be treated like a vendor and will need to fill out all forms related to becoming a vendor.
  • This includes taking the Alberta Food Safety Basics for Farmers’ Market, a free course available online.
